发明名称 Displacement tamper sensor and method
摘要 A displacement sensor for sensing displacement of a first surface relative to a second surface includes a coil mounted on the first surface, and encircling a region in plane; and a conductor extending lengthwise from the second surface through the region. The conductor has a volume that varies along its length. An AC source drives the coil to generate a magnetic field that pierces the region and induces eddy currents in the conductor. Eddy current losses resulting from the eddy currents vary in dependence on the volume of the conductor above and beneath the plane. A sensing circuit is coupled to the AC source to detect changes in eddy current losses, and thereby displacement. Detection of displacement may be used to signal tamper/intrusion. The sensor may further include a visual or audible output to signal such displacement.

A displacement sensor for sensing displacement of a first surface relative to a second surface, said displacement sensor comprising a substantially flat coil mounted on said first surface, and encircling a region in a plane; a conductor extending lengthwise from said second surface through said region, said conductor having a volume above and beneath said substantially flat coil, and a cross-section that is non-uniform normal to said conductor's lengthwise extent; wherein said substantially flat coil forms part of a oscillator, and wherein said oscillator comprises: a tuned resonator;an AC supply to drive said tuned resonator to a resonant frequency dictated by said substantially flat coil, and to drive said substantially flat coil to generate a magnetic field that pierces said region and induces eddy currents in said conductor, and whereby eddy current losses resulting from said eddy currents vary in dependence on the relative volume of said conductor above and beneath said substantially flat coil; and a sensing circuit coupled to said oscillator to detect changes in power consumption of said AC supply resulting from said eddy current losses by detecting changes in amplitude of oscillation of said oscillator, and thereby displacement of said relative volume of said conductor above and beneath said substantially flat coil.
